Saturday, June 26th, 2021 9:05PM CST
The San Francisco Giants secured their 50th victory, making them the initial team in the majors to reach that total, and the steady efforts of backup catcher Curt Casali were highlighted as key to their impressive record.
Date: Saturday, June 26th, 2021
Time: 9:05PM CST
Stadium: Oracle Park
Location: San Francisco, California
Attendance: 33,168
